In this episode of Kindergarten Cafe, I discuss the significance of Earth Day. I share how I incorporate Earth Day activities into my classroom to teach students about environmental awareness and taking action to care for the planet. From observing nature and cleaning up litter to planting and creating art projects with earth-friendly messages, I provide engaging and purposeful ideas for celebrating Earth Day with students.

Earth Day Books:
There are lots of other books that are great for Earth Day activities. For your convenience I have them linked to my Amazon affiliate store.
- The Earth Book by Todd Parr
- Here We Are by Oliver Jeffers – it’s a little long but beautifully written.
- Earth Day Every Day by Lisa Bullard has some nice ideas for taking care of the earth.
- Jen Green series: – Why Should I Recycle? – Why Should I Protect Nature? – Why Should I Save Water? – Why Should I Save Energy?
- What Does It Mean to Be Green? By Rana DiOrio
- 10 Things I Can Do To Help My World by Melanie Walsh
There are also some great videos and songs your students will love!
- Harry Kindergarten – “We’re Going Green”
- Jack Hartmann “Recycle”
- GoNoodle (you need a free educator account to access this) has a Think About It mindfulness video on taking care of the earth.
- BrainPop Jr. (a paid resource) has a video called Reduce, Reuse, Recycle that would be perfect for Earth Day.
